Originally Posted by beckp
|
|
Were these on the CD or already installed?
|
They are on the CD. Navigate to \EXTRAS folder and you will see whole bunch of sub-folders with 3rd party software. Only the ones mentioned above are full versions; all others are trials.

Originally Posted by themidge
|
Anyone know where I can get a copy of the CD? I've misplaced mine and really need it!
Thanks,
Matt
|
You can try asking Dell Support giving your unit's service tag. My packing slip says the CD's product code NC197 while Dell support site quotes part # PC125. But I have a feeling they will charge you substantially even if they will send you one because each CD has a licensed copy of Outlook 2002 with product key.
